Stay near popular Tokoname attractions

Aeon Mall Tokoname

8.6/10 (147 reviews)
This sprawling mall showcases Tokoname's ceramic heritage with its iconic 7-meter Maneki-neko statue. Explore over 150 shops, dine at Tokoname Noren Gai, or enjoy the Wonder Forest CURIO entertainment park.

Aichi Sky Expo

7.6/10 (4 reviews)
Japan's largest exhibition center sits uniquely adjacent to Chubu Centrair International Airport. As the country's only bonded exhibition facility, it welcomes duty-free imports for world-class trade shows and events.

Rinku Beach

8.0/10 (72 reviews)
This artificial beach offers stunning views of aircraft taking off from nearby Chubu Centrair International Airport. Stroll the 3-kilometer coastline at sunset when the golden light bathes Ise Bay.

Flight of Dreams

8.4/10 (79 reviews)
Home to the first-ever Boeing 787 aircraft, this aviation complex offers interactive exhibits and a taste of Seattle. Explore the cockpit, learn about flight innovation, and dine at the Seattle-inspired food court.

INAX Tile Museum

7.4/10 (36 reviews)
This artisan haven showcases over 1,000 decorative tiles from ancient Egypt to traditional Japan. Create your own ceramic masterpiece in hands-on workshops or marvel at the architectural terracotta exhibits.

Mentai Park

7.6/10 (45 reviews)
Explore Japan's only mentaiko-themed park where you can witness the production of this popular seasoned fish roe. Sample freshly made mentaiko treats and take home unique culinary souvenirs from the factory shop.

Tokoname Pottery Path

Wander through a millennium of ceramic heritage on this path lined with historic kilns and clay pipe walls. Browse artisan pottery shops and relax in cozy cafes nestled among traditional black-walled factories.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Tokoname

Getting to Tokoname is convenient with access to three major airports. Nagoya's Chubu Centrair International Airport (NGO) is a mere 5km away, with nearby hotel options including the Centrair Hotel, just 161m from the airport, and Kamenoi Hotel Chitamihama, 10km away. Osaka's Kansai International Airport (KIX) is located 154km from Tokoname, featuring Hotel Nikko Kansai Airport, a 4-star hotel 161m from the airport. Kobe Airport (UKB), situated 150km away, offers luxury stays like the ANA Crowne Plaza Kobe, 8km from the airport.
